1-October 2014I was lucky enough to attend the inaugural Love Food Fest, a foodie haven that brought together 20 chefs to re-imagine childhood favourites- all while raising money for Action Against Hunger.

1-IMG_7507Mexican Chili by No.7 Hot Sauce

1-1-IMG_7513Teeny tiny pizza pockets with a surprise ingredient- heart! Heart and ‘Nduja Pizza Pockets with goat milk ranch dressing from The Dock Ellis.

1-1-IMG_7522Grandma’s Creamed Salmon on Toast. The first time I ever had this and surprisingly delicious!

1-1-IMG_7599Thanksgiving Dinner from the Drake Hotel. Turkey on a sage and walnut crostini with cranberry and crab apple sauce.

1-1-IMG_7554Pad Thai Mac n’ Cheese from Fidel Gastros/Lisa Marie was a creative dish. Of course, you may think that green curry is an odd combination for mac n’ cheese, but Matt can make anything taste amazing!

1-1-IMG_7539My favourite dish of the night was from the Mad Mexican. They served up a Chicken Tostada piled high with toppings.

1-1-IMG_7557 A Taste of Fall, from Chef Ivan Tarazona of Celestin presented a deconstructed chocolate cake.

1-1-IMG_7573Bruschetta made with fresh tomatoes from Vicki’s Veggies.

1-1-IMG_7541There was so much amazing food. I’m glad that I didn’t have the tough job of the above judges! Amy Rosen, Corey Mintz, Mary Luz Mejia and Abbey Sharp were tasked with judging the dishes that night. The winner? Chef Matt Blondin, from much anticipated Junk Bar that will be opening later this month. He won best dish with his s’mores, and won a trip to Peru to participate in Action Against Hunger initiatives.
